A gain refers generally to the positive difference between the price of something at acquisition and its current price. A net gain takes transaction costs and other expenses into consideration. A gain may also be either realized or unrealized. A realized gain is the profit that is received when the asset is sold … See more A gain is a general increase in the value of an asset or property. A gain arises if the current price of something is higher than the original purchase price.
